What's the lowest temperature at which microbes can grow? Clearly it is below 0°C and above −273°C, so we have a range. See a review on the topic.
Likewise, what's the hottest temperature for growth?

As far as I know (and I suspect you know know this too), the highest growth temperature recorded to date is 121 degrees C for Strain 121 — but it has a ridiculously slow growth speed of about one day's doubling time. Personally, I wouldn't be at all surprised if some life form could handle almost any temperature so long as there was enough pressure to maintain liquid water.

I'll add my vote to Christopher's; as long as you've got liquid water, at either end of the spectrum, something should be able to eke out a living. Is there some physical limit to how low you can get the freezing temperature of water by adding solutes?
There was a recent PNAS paper describing a method for growing Methanopyrus kandleri at 122° under pressure, so strain 121 has been beaten, but not by much...

In terms of the lower temperature limits, the eutectic point of water is ‑40C. Several recent studies have looked at metabolics and gene expression as low as ‑15C. There are groups experimenting with bacteria in vitrious ice (ice as a glass) down to ‑187C. In terms of growth rates, we see aerobic heterotrophs doubling every few days in rich media down to ‑6C and every couple weeks in mineral media with a single C‑source.
